Common use of BUSINESS STRUCTURE AND ASSIGNMENTS Clause in Contracts

BUSINESS STRUCTURE AND ASSIGNMENTS. Consultant shall not assign this Contract at law or otherwise or dispose of all or substantially all of its assets without the Director’s prior written consent. Nothing in this clause, however, prevents the assignment of accounts receivable or the creation of a security interest as described in Section 9.406 of the Texas Business & Commerce Code. In the case of such an assignment, Consultant shall immediately furnish the City with proof of the assignment and the name, telephone number, and address of the Assignee and a clear identification of the fees to be paid to the Assignee. Consultant shall not delegate any portion of its performance under this Contract without the Director’s prior written consent.
